**Step 4: Ship the dedup service.** Once QA signs off on Quellhorn's alert deduplicator build, push the tagged image to the staging ring and let it soak for an hour. Watch the collapse-rate dashboard — if duplicate pages drop below 2%, you're good to promote. Before the promote job will run, the release pipeline needs the deploy key pasted in. Here it is:

deploy key for baweg-bajeg: bky9_DYLNv2wGq

## Step 4: Swap scanner endpoints

After upgrading to ScanBridge 3.x, the old Lintner barcode adapter stops responding. Point all kiosk clients at the new decode service before retiring the legacy queue. Symbologies are now validated server-side, so remove any client-side checksum patches. If a store reports duplicate scans, restart the kiosk agent once — no re-pairing needed. Escalate hardware faults to the Veldora team. Apply the following configuration values to each kiosk agent.

service settings:
[istax]
port = 9090
team = sormir
host = istax.ferradyn.corp
region = central-2
access_code = ac_447e33
timeout_ms = 250

# Fixture: splitwise_assignment_stub
#
# Heads up, future maintainers: this fixture fakes the Bucketeer
# assignment service so tests don't hammer the real thing. It always
# returns variant "B" for user cohort "lanternfish" — yes, that's
# intentional, the deterministic path keeps snapshot tests stable.
# If you add new experiments, update the stub map or the contract
# tests will fail loudly. The stub's auth middleware still checks
# headers, so requests must include the bearer token below.

bearer token for hahag-tagug: eyJhbGciOiJIUzI1NiIsInR5cCI6IkpXVCJ9.eyJzdWIiOiIyE7Sa6In0.Y42rQKWt

## RateVault Environments

RateVault caches jurisdiction tax rates for the Fernholt checkout services. Each environment maintains its own cache tier: development uses an in-memory store, staging uses a shared single-node cache, and production runs a replicated cluster with hourly refresh from the rates authority. Before running integration tests, please point your client at staging using the configuration values below.

settings of bafof-tagep:
[frador]
port = 9300
region = west-1
host = frador.norvacorp.corp
timeout_ms = 3000
retries = 5